    Karube Kensuke

    Journalist and professor of economics at Teikyō University. Born in Tokyo in 1955. After graduating from Waseda University, joined Jiji Press in 1979. Served as Washington bureau chief, New York bureau chief, deputy managing editor, and chief commentator. Assumed his current position in 2020. Publications include Nichibei kome kōshō (Japan-US Rice Negotiations), which was awarded the agricultural journalist award, and his latest, Dokyumento kyōken no keizai seisaku (Documenting Japan’s Heavy-Handed Economic Policy).
